for which HDD?

generally there is a lable on the top of the drive
for a PATA
far right cable select
middle master with slave present
next to last from the right slave
none master without slave present \ single

as viewed from the back with the circuit board down

SATA HDDs have jumpers for power options that arent currently enabled
sinc
e there is just one HDD per port, there is no Master or Slave

PS always place the master at the end of the cable
and never run a slave as a single
